Product Review
Bourne is an award-winning outdoor writer and veteran radio host who knows the outdoors like few others do. This time around, the Tennessee native primarily tackles freshwater fishing. He practically guarantees that you'll catch fish if you pay attention.
Bourne covers all types of baits, how to rig them, using a variety of lures for fish that range from bass to walleyes. Also covered are the best ways to fish with lures and how to pick a fishing spot from a boat or from the shoreline. Everything is nicely arranged, illustrated and explained. I would not hesitate for a moment to recommend this fine book -- The Washington Times, June 13, 2004

If you are new to the sport of fishing, or have a child and would like to introduce them to fishing but don't know much about it, "Fishing Made Easy," by Wade Bourne is the book for you. This 160-page "textbook of fishing" is geared to beginning to medium-skilled angers. Bourne has managed to cram in everything you need to know to begin enjoying this popular national pastime. The information is concise, well-written and presented in such a logical way that anyone will be able to grasp the concepts of not only how to catch fish but how to clean and cook them. Catching fish is not particularly difficult, but learning how to catch them can be. Bourne sweeps away the mystery with his crisp writing and multitude of good photographs and illustrations. Chapters include where and how to find good fishing spots, tackle, accessories, basic fishing rigs, how to land and handle fish, boats, motors and boating accessories and shortcuts to improving your fishing skills. There's also an important chapter on how to stay safe while you are fishing. This book should be a must-read for all beginning anglers. -- Siouxland Outdoors, May 23, 2004
